Maqubè Reese, Associate Director, Kelley Office of Diversity Initiatives: When we're looking and navigating the 21st century, we have to do it with responsibility and care. We want to make sure our students are ethically mindful and are aware of the growing focus of racial reconciliation in the community and in the world. So the 21st Century Business Leader Summit is a summit to basically show students what does it mean to be in the world of work in the 21st century? And so how do you pay attention to those problems as it relates to diversity, equity, inclusion, and justice and belonging? How do you have conversations with the community so that you're not causing harm but you're making an impact so that intent and impact our married.

Maqubè Reese: This year, we had Cummins as a corporate sponsor and they basically gave the keynote address. And then after that you go to breakout sessions, and these breakout rooms are really where you are immersed. And so students learn from other individuals that look like them. They learn from other individuals that could help them in their field of study. So they learn so much watching the students connect with the material, asking tough questions to the presenters, and wanting to know more of just like this sense of like this is where we're supposed to be. The summit isn't just a KODI thing, but it's a Kelley full experience, and we want to make sure we wove it into the fabric of Kelley because that's essentially what we're doing. We're building leaders of the business world to go and tackle those tough problems.
